GENERAL INTRODUCTION TO THE PROBLEM OF DIAGNOSIS AND PREDICTION OF NODULES IN THE THYROID GLAND AND UTERUS

Description

This article provides overview information on the problem of diagnosing and predicting nodules in the thyroid gland and uterus. Key aspects of evaluating nodules in these organs using the ACR-TIRADS classification system for the thyroid and FIGO for the uterus are discussed. The article emphasizes the importance of accurate stratification of nodes to determine further patient management, including the choice of treatment methods and predicting outcomes. The main criteria for assessing nodes according to the specified classification systems, their similarities and differences, as well as prospects for further research in this field of medicine are considered. The possibilities of improving the accuracy of diagnosis and management of patients with thyroid nodules and uterine tumors are analyzed based on modern approaches and classification systems. The data obtained are of significant practical importance for endocrinologists, gynecologists and oncologists, which helps improve the quality of medical care and treatment outcomes for patients with these pathologies.
